Subject: Handover — Gaugelet sidecar release duty

Hey team, passing the baton for the Gaugelet metrics-aggregation sidecar releases. 2.3 is out; 2.4 is cut and waiting on soak tests. Support folks: the only gotcha this cycle is that we rotated release signing, so older verify scripts will complain — point people at the updated docs. If you need to verify a 2.4 artifact by hand, the current signing key is below.

deploy key for kagup-bawig: bky9_ZMq28eTw9

### Step 6 — SDK parity gate

Release blocks unless the Fenwick JS and Kotlin SDKs pass the shared parity suite. Run `parity-check --both` from the Glimmerport repo root. Any delta in method surface or error codes fails the gate. Do not waive manually; file a parity exception instead. Once green, sign the release bundle. Use this signing key.

release key, taduf-yajef: bky13_uGiieNoy5KKUY

Handover: Restockr planner

Quick notes before the sync. The Restockr planner now batches vending-machine routes by depot instead of by driver, which cut planning time roughly in half. Watch the overnight run though — it occasionally double-counts machines flagged for maintenance, and there's a half-finished fix on my branch. Nothing else is on fire. For reference, the planner currently runs with the following configuration values.

settings of tagug-fajof:
[zorwyn]
host = zorwyn.nelvrosys.corp
user = zorwyn_svc
database = zorwyn_prod